Tircoch Farm Holiday Cottages are contained within a barn converted into two self catering holiday cottages. The cottages are ideal holiday accommodation and are located on a working farm in North Gower situated on the edge of Welshmoor, 2.2 miles from Llanrhidian, 2 miles from Three Crosses, 8 miles
from the centre of Swansea and close to all the Gower beaches. The Gower Peninsula is the first area of outstanding natural beauty to be designated in 1956 for its beautiful scenery and countryside.
These beautiful Gower Holiday Cottages are surrounded with stunning views over the Loughor Estuary, and on a clear evening the Mumbles lighthouse and Caldey Island lighthouse can be seen.
